Nortel and Flextronics will not close on the sale and transfer of some manufacturing facilities to Flextronics this year as expected, Nortel said in a statement.
The deal will instead most likely close in the first quarter of next year. No reasons were cited for the delay. The deal was originally announced in June of 2004. It includes Nortel manufacturing operations in Chateaudun, France; Calgary, Canada; and Monkstown, Northern Ireland. Nortel originally expected to receive between $675 million and $725 million.
Nortel also plans to release its long-delayed annual report for 2004 after the markets close on Friday.
